Conditions

Femoral neck fracture

Interventions

A:Three Acutrak 6/7 full threaded headless cannulated screw
B:Three partial lag cannulated screw

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: (1) patients with femoral neck fracture; (2) young adults (18-65 years old); (3) no obvious operation contraindication; (4) patients who volunteered to participate in clinical trials and signed informed consent forms with good compliance.
